Snow has started to fall across many parts of the UK as temperatures plummet. Here are a few tips for living in an apartment building during the snow:

  1. Keep your communal entryway and walkways clear of snow and ice. This will help prevent slips and falls for you and other residents.
  2. Make sure your windows and doors are properly sealed to keep cold air out and warm air in. This will help keep your apartment warm and reduce your heating costs.
  3. If you have a balcony, be sure to shovel any snow that accumulates on it to prevent it from melting and dripping onto the balcony below.
  4. Keep an eye on the weather forecast and be prepared for any further snow that may be headed your way. This will help you plan ahead and make any necessary preparations to keep your home and your family safe.
  5. Finally, be sure to check with your building management to see if they have any specific policies or procedures in place for dealing with snow and ice. They may have additional tips or advice that can help you stay safe and comfortable during the winter months.
